Welcome to Vadodara! Start your trip by exploring the magnificent Laxmi Vilas Palace in the morning. This architectural marvel is a blend of Indian, Islamic, and European styles and is the residence of the royal Gaekwad family. In the afternoon, visit Sayaji Garden, a sprawling park with beautiful landscapes, a zoo, and an amusement park. Start your day by visiting the Baroda Museum and Picture Gallery, which houses an impressive collection of art, archaeology, and natural history exhibits. In the afternoon, explore the Maharaja Fateh Singh Museum, located within the stunning Lakshmi Vilas Palace complex. This museum showcases an exquisite collection of European paintings, sculptures, and artifacts. In the evening, enjoy a cultural performance at the open-air theater in Kamati Baug.
